Speaking to the National Association of Farm Broadcasters today in Washington, D.C., Energy Secretary Samuel Bodman announced the availability of up to $200 million in DOE funding for small-scale cellulosic biorefineries. The Funding Opportunity Announcement (available on grants.gov) requests applications for small-scale biorefineries at 10% of commercial scale. These biorefineries will allow testing of new refining processes and technologies to inform long-term development of full-scale projects.
